Which should you buy?

Beginners & Vlogging — EOS M50 II (2020): Canon's most approachable mirrorless — Dual Pixel AF and beautiful colour science in a beginner-friendly body.

Professional & Luxury Hybrid Shooters — Leica SL3 (2024): Leica's most capable mirrorless — 60MP, 30fps burst, 8K ProRes, and 7.5-stop IBIS with L-mount's growing lens ecosystem.

All-Round Photography — Z50 II (2024): Nikon's updated APS-C body with 4K/60p, improved subject tracking, and a vari-angle screen — a solid all-rounder.

EOS M50 II (2020)

  • You want your first mirrorless camera at the lowest possible price
  • You're a vlogger or content creator just starting out
  • Note: EF-M mount is discontinued — consider the EOS R50 for a future-proof system

Leica SL3 (2024)

  • You want Leica image quality with the convenience of autofocus and interchangeable lenses
  • You shoot portraits, commercial, or editorial and want the best Leica system camera
  • You plan to use Leica M lenses via adapter alongside native SL glass

Z50 II (2024)

  • You want a capable APS-C camera for travel, street, or everyday shooting
  • You want improved autofocus over older Nikon APS-C bodies like the Z50 or Zfc
  • You want a compact Nikon mirrorless body that uses the full Z lens system

Full specifications

Specification EOS M50 II (2020)Leica SL3 (2024)Z50 II (2024)
Price £449 £6,499 £899
Sensor 24.1MP APS-C CMOS 60MP full-frame BSI CMOS 20.9MP APS-C CMOS
Resolution 24.1MP 60.0MP 20.9MP
Video 4K/25p (cropped), 1080p/60p 8K/30p, 4K/60p, Apple ProRes 4K/60p uncropped, 1080p/120p, N-Log
Autofocus Dual Pixel CMOS AF, 143 AF points, eye detection Phase-detect AF with subject/face/eye detection Phase-detect, 249 points, subject detection (human/animal/vehicle)
Stabilisation None (no IBIS) 7.5-stop IBIS None (no IBIS)
Burst Rate 10fps 30fps electronic 11fps mechanical, 30fps electronic
Battery Life ~305 shots (CIPA) 410 shots (CIPA) ~330 shots (CIPA)
Weight 387g body only 875g body only 385g body only
Dimensions 116.3 × 88.1 × 58.7mm 146.0 × 104.0 × 42.0mm 127.0 × 96.8 × 66.5mm
Weather Sealed No Yes No
Viewfinder EVF, 2.36M dots, 0.39× 0.78" OLED EVF, 5.76M dots EVF, 2.36M dots
Screen 3.0" vari-angle touchscreen 3.2" fixed touchscreen 3.0" fully articulating touchscreen
Mount Canon EF-M mount Leica L-mount Nikon Z-mount
Memory Cards Single SD UHS-I slot Dual SD UHS-II Single SD UHS-I slot
Connectivity USB Micro-B, Bluetooth, Wi-Fi, micro HDMI USB-C 3.1, Wi-Fi, Bluetooth USB-C, Bluetooth, Wi-Fi
